Choose covalent if…
- License: covalent is Apache-2.0, agent-framework is MIT.
- Tags unique to covalent: covalent, data-pipeline, machine-learning, quantum-computing.
- covalent ships Docker support for self-hosted deployment.
- When developing machine-learning pipelines that must run in various heterogeneous compute environments.
When NOT to use covalent
- In scenarios where the primary programming language is not Python, as Covalent heavily relies on its features and ecosystem for workflow development.
- If your workflow orchestration needs are limited to a single compute environment without any requirement for cross-platform execution.
Choose agent-framework if…
- License: agent-framework is MIT, covalent is Apache-2.0.
- Requirements: Python version 3.6 or newer is required for Python installations.; The .NET Core SDK must be installed for utilizing the .NET packages..
- Tags unique to agent-framework: agent-framework, agentic-ai, agents, multi-agent.
- Also covers AI Agents.
- Choose agent-framework if your project requires support for both Python and .NET, allowing you to develop across different ecosystems.
When NOT to use agent-framework
- Avoid using the agent-framework if your team does not have proficiency in either Python or.NET, as this may cause difficulties in leveraging its features effectively.
- Do not opt for agent-framework if you only need lightweight support for AI agents without a comprehensive orchestration and deployment framework.
